# Settings: Nightwell backfill scheduler
# Notes for weekly eng sync.
# Nightly backfills kick off at 02:10 local; window hard-stops at 05:00.
# Partitions are claimed per-shard; do not raise concurrency above 4
# until the lock contention fix ships. Failed partitions requeue once,
# then land in the dead table for manual review. Metrics flush every
# 60s; gaps usually mean the claimer stalled, not the warehouse.
# The scheduler reads its target warehouse from the value on the next line.

warehouse DSN: redis://praael_svc:cR@db-fd69.lumiccorp.example:5432/holdor

## Deployment

Flintrelay supports hot-reloading: edits to the runtime config are picked up within ten seconds, no restart needed. Support staff can therefore adjust throttles and feature toggles live. Caveats: connection-pool sizes and the listener port still require a full restart; everything else reloads in place. Bad values are rejected and logged, and the previous config stays active — check the reload log before escalating. The reloadable settings and their current defaults are:

service settings:
[sorys]
port = 8000
team = eliius
host = sorys.novacstack.example
region = south-3
access_code = ac_f66665
timeout_ms = 250

Runbook: Orlo user-module split, account recovery step. If admin accounts desync during cutover between the monolith and the new Userhive service, halt migrations and verify the shadow table row counts match. Then open the reconciliation console on the cutover host and authenticate with the recovery passphrase given directly below.

unlock words, bawef-kahap: sorax-sorir-quenys-aldok